Autologous fat filler can improve the overall facial contour and smooth out wrinkles by filling in facial depressions and wrinkles, making people look less old and haggard. However, at the technical level, it requires a higher level of experience and skill than hyaluronic acid injection. The material of autologous fat filler is taken from oneself and can be maintained permanently after filling. However, the candidates often overlook three factors that affect the post-operative effect: the doctor’s skill and experience, the survival rate of the fat, and the absorption rate of the fat by themselves. Many candidates say that the fat is absorbed quickly after filling and the effect is not good, in fact, they do not really pay attention to the reasons that affect the effect. Autologous fat will be absorbed after being injected into the body, and its absorption rate is generally around 30%, and it may be absorbed up to 50% according to your own situation. 70% of people generally need to be filled 2-3 times to be stable. Autologous fat filler generally has a stabilization period of 3 months, during this period of time, pay attention to nutrition, do not lose weight, avoid strenuous exercise, do not massage, etc. If the effect is not satisfactory after a single fat filler, a small number of times can be taken, and after 3 months, supplementary injections can be made on the original basis.
